Guinness World Records: We’ll verify Hilda Baci’s cooking as new record soon

The Guinness World Records says it would verify the longest cooking time set by Nigerian chef, Hilda Effiong Bassey, popularly known as Hilda Baci, as a new record soon.

Hilda Baci, who set up a four-day ‘cook-a-thon’ at Amore Gardens in the Lekki area of Lagos State on Thursday, May 11, hit 87 hours 50 minutes to surpass the Guinness World Record on Monday, May 15.

After breaking the record, the 27-year-old restaurateur decided to go a step further by setting a new record of 100 hours.

The current record for the world’s longest cooking marathon is held by Lata Tondon who completed the task in 87 hours, 45 minutes, and 00 secs in Rewa, India, in 2019.

Speaking on the development via a statement issued on Tuesday, May 16, the Guinness World Records said its officials would review Hilda Baci’s cooking marathon before declaring the record official.

The statement read: “A Nigerian chef has been cooking up a storm in her kitchen in the hopes of landing a world record.

“Hilda Bassey, known on social media as Hilda Baci, has been dominating headlines around the world ever since she launched her cooking marathon.

“She’s hoping to snap up the record title for longest cooking marathon (individual) which currently belongs to Lata Tondon (India) with a time of 87 hr 45 min.

“Hilda began cooking on Thursday and continued through to Monday, reportedly whipping up 55 recipes and more than 100 meals in a whopping 100-hour stint.

“Officials on our records team look forward to reviewing the evidence and hope to be able to verify Hilda’s efforts as a new record very soon.”

The statement further quoted a Guinness World Records spokesperson as saying: “We are aware of the record attempt and are looking forward to receiving the evidence for our Records Management Team to review, before we can confirm the record is official.”

Hilda Baci had explained she was taking on the challenge to highlight Nigerian cuisine.

“Nigerian cuisine is the best out there. The more recipes are propagated, the more people will be willing to try it. Nigerian food is such comfort food,” she told CNN.
